Restore the Classic Start Menu in Windows 11

Simply follow below steps to restore the classic Windows 10 Start Menu in Windows 11 :

First of all, search for the  regedit from the search box and select Registry Editor as shown in image below:

You can also open Registry Editor using shortcut keys. Use Windows key + R to launch the Run dialog box and type regedit and click OK button.

When the registry editor opens, copy and paste the below path into the address field at the top and browse it:

H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Explorer\Advanced

After that, create a new DWORD (32-bit) Value and name it Start_ShowClassicMode. To do that, right-click on Advanced label and select New > DWORD (32-bit) Value as show in image below:

Next, double-click on the key you just created above and set the Value data 1 and click on OK button:

0 or <delete> = Default Start Menu
1 = Classic Start Menu

Once you are done, restart your system and you should see classic Windows 10 Start Menu restored.
